Uxbridge Red Posted May 18, 2008 Report Share Posted May 18, 2008 Hi, I live minutes from Hillingdon Tube station. There is plenty of free parking within a short walk of it and there is a pub right next to the station. If you go next stop up the Met line to Ickenham (plenty of free parking on main road leading from hillingdon station to it) there is a Weatherspoons called the Tichenham Inn within 5 mins of Ickenham station. Thats where I will be getting a burger and a pint for £4.65. See you there!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Uxbridge Red Posted May 21, 2008 Report Share Posted May 21, 2008 Would you recommend the tube from Ickenham rather than the chiltern trains - direct to Wembley Stadium Station - from West Ruislip (just up the road as you would know). I heard that Chiltern would be running extra shuttle services into Wembly? - but I'm wondering if these will be rammed full with Hull fans who have done a park and ride from further up the line ? would appreciate your local knowledge/advice cheers, CodeRed Block 551 Row 9 - believe Yeah the Chiltern service is quite good but parking near West Ruislip is a bit trickier (car park is usually full) and the boozers - Soldiers Return or White bear are about 1/2 a mile away in either direction (the soldiers is a QPR pub!) I use the chiltern when I go all the way into central London. Not sure if Chiltern will be running extra from West Rusilip to Wembley although if they are fair play. The met line has more frequent trains so your not stuck to a certain time like the chiltern service and there is more capacity on a tube - sardines springs to mind!! Good Luck which ever you choose mate!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
